The smart permit system is a digital platform that allows city officials, developers, architects, and residents to apply for and manage permits online. This system leverages technology such as cloud computing, big data analytics, and artificial intelligence to automate the permit approval process, facilitate communication between stakeholders, and ensure compliance with building codes and regulations.
One of the key benefits of the smart permit system is its ability to accelerate the permitting process. In the past, obtaining a permit for a construction project could take weeks or even months due to the need for physical paperwork, manual reviews, and bureaucratic red tape. With the smart permit system, applications can be submitted online, reviewed digitally, and approved within a matter of days, if not hours. This not only saves time for developers and architects but also allows cities to expedite the approval of projects that contribute to economic growth and job creation.
Moreover, the smart permit system improves transparency and accountability in the permitting process. By digitizing permit applications, plans, and inspection reports, city officials can easily track the status of each project, identify bottlenecks in the approval process, and ensure that all parties are adhering to the applicable regulations. This level of transparency fosters trust among stakeholders and reduces the potential for corruption or favoritism in the permitting process.
The smart permit system also enhances collaboration and communication among stakeholders involved in urban planning. City officials can use the platform to share updates on zoning changes, building code amendments, and other relevant information with developers and residents. Developers can submit feedback on proposed projects, request clarifications on permit requirements, and coordinate inspections with city inspectors. This real-time communication facilitates a more collaborative and responsive approach to urban planning and ensures that projects are developed in accordance with the community’s needs and priorities.
Furthermore, the smart permit system improves data collection and analysis in urban planning. By storing permit applications, building plans, and inspection records in a centralized database, cities can generate insights on development trends, compliance rates, and the impact of new policies on the built environment. This data-driven approach enables cities to make more informed decisions on future land use, infrastructure investments, and sustainability initiatives, ultimately leading to more efficient and resilient urban development.
In addition to streamlining the permitting process, the smart permit system also enhances the overall user experience for developers, architects, and residents. The online platform allows users to submit applications, pay fees, schedule inspections, and receive notifications on the status of their permits from any device with an internet connection. This convenience not only saves time and reduces paperwork but also empowers users to take a more active role in the development of their communities.
Despite the numerous benefits of the smart permit system, challenges remain in its implementation. Cities must invest in the necessary infrastructure, training, and technical support to migrate from paper-based permit systems to digital platforms. They must also address concerns related to data privacy, cybersecurity, and digital equity to ensure that all stakeholders have equal access to the benefits of the smart permit system. Furthermore, cities need to engage with residents, developers, and other stakeholders to build trust in the new system and address any concerns or feedback that may arise during the transition.
